WG10 LWW is a 2010 Yamaha Yp 125 R-xmax in Blue with a 124cc petrol engine. This vehicle has been through 21 MOT tests with a personal pass rate of 61.9%.
Across all 2010 Yamaha Yp 125 R-xmax models, the average MOT pass rate is 79.7% with a typical mileage of 13,798 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Yamaha Yp 125 R-xmax fails its MOT is brake pad(s) less than 1.5 mm thick, accounting for 245 recorded failures. If you're considering buying WG10 LWW, it's worth having these areas checked by a mechanic before committing.
The Yamaha Yp 125 R-xmax typically stays on UK roads for around 20 years. At 16 years old, this Yamaha Yp 125 R-xmax is approaching the upper end of the typical lifespan for this model.
